How much do warehouse associate loader unloader jobs pay per hour?

As of Aug 19, 2026, the average hourly pay for warehouse associate loader unloader in Windham, CT is $15.82,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$14.04 and $16.68 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is a warehouse associate loader unloader?

Warehouse Associate Loader Unloaders are employees responsible for loading and unloading goods, materials, or shipments in warehouses, distribution centers, or similar facilities. Their duties often include moving products using manual or powered equipment, inspecting goods for damage, keeping records of inventory, and ensuring that shipments are correctly labeled and routed. This role requires physical stamina, attention to detail, and the ability to work efficiently in a fast-paced environment. Loader Unloaders play a vital part in the supply chain by ensuring products are handled and processed quickly and safely.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a warehouse associate loader unloader?

To thrive as a Warehouse Associate Loader Unloader, you need physical stamina, attention to detail, and a basic understanding of warehouse operations, often supported by a high school diploma or equivalent. Familiarity with warehouse management systems (WMS), barcode scanners, forklifts, and pallet jacks is typically required, and OSHA safety certification can be advantageous. Strong teamwork, reliability, and the ability to follow instructions make someone stand out in this position. These skills and qualities are crucial for maintaining efficiency, ensuring safety, and supporting smooth logistics operations in a warehouse environment.

What are some common challenges faced by warehouse associate loader unloaders, and how can they be managed effectively?

Warehouse Associate Loader Unloaders often encounter challenges such as managing heavy or bulky shipments, working in varying temperatures, and adhering to strict safety protocols. Time management is crucial, as they usually work under tight schedules to ensure timely loading and unloading of goods. Effective communication with team members and supervisors helps prevent errors and maintain workflow efficiency. To manage these challenges, it's important to follow proper lifting techniques, use equipment safely, and stay organized throughout the shift. Many warehouses provide ongoing training and support to help associates succeed and advance in their roles.

What is the difference between Warehouse Associate Loader Unloader vs Warehouse Worker?

AspectWarehouse Associate Loader UnloaderWarehouse Worker
CredentialsNone typically required; OSHA safety training often providedSimilar; safety training usually provided
Work EnvironmentIndoor warehouse, loading docks, shipping/receiving areasIndoor warehouse, shipping/receiving zones
Job DutiesLoading/unloading trucks, moving inventory, basic inventory handlingGeneral warehouse tasks, including loading/unloading, stocking, and order picking
Industry UsageCommonly used in logistics, retail, manufacturingBroadly used across various warehouse and distribution centers

Both roles involve manual labor in warehouse settings, focusing on loading and unloading goods. The terms are often used interchangeably, but 'Warehouse Associate Loader Unloader' emphasizes the specific task of handling shipments, while 'Warehouse Worker' may encompass a broader range of warehouse duties.
